The application of ETFE membrane material welding machine in membrane buildings

ETFE Membrane Welding Machines
Leveraging the superior properties of ETFE (ethylene tetrafluoroethylene copolymer) — including weather resistance, light transmittance, self-cleaning capabilities, and chemical corrosion resistance — ETFE membrane welding machines have gained widespread adoption across industries. Below is a detailed breakdown of their core architectural applications and typical use cases:


Architectural & Membrane Structure Applications
ETFE membrane welding machines are pivotal in structural engineering, particularly in:

1. Large-Scale Stadiums

Iconic Projects:

  • Beijing National Aquatics Center ("Water Cube")
  • London Olympic Stadium ("The London Bowl")

Technical Requirements:

  • Ultra-long linear seams (roof/wall joints up to hundreds of meters)
  • Welded seams must match substrate translucency (≥85%) to prevent light distortion
  • Seam strength to withstand dynamic loads (wind pressure ≥1.2kN/m², snow loads ≤0.75kN/m²)
    Recommended Equipment: Track-guided high-frequency welders with 5-10 meters/minute welding speed.

2. Commercial & Public Buildings

Iconic Projects:

  • Munich Allianz Arena (Germany)
  • Shanghai Disneyland's Enchanted Storybook Castle

Technical Requirements:

  • Precision welding for complex curved surfaces (domes, free-form structures)
  • Aesthetic seam concealment through graded fusion techniques
  • Compliance with Class B1 fire resistance ratings (per GB 8624 standard)

3. Greenhouses & Agricultural Facilities

Iconic Projects:

  • Wageningen University Smart Greenhouses (Netherlands)
  • Shouguang Vegetable Greenhouses (China)

Technical Requirements:

  • Thick membrane welding (0.5-1.5mm) for enhanced thermal insulation
  • Hermetic seams to prevent humidity leakage (<0.1g/m&sup2;·h vapor transmission)
  • Cost-effective solutions balancing welding efficiency (3-5m/min) and equipment ROI

4. Temporary Structures & Inflatable Architecture

Iconic Projects:

  • Exhibition Halls
  • Emergency Medical Tents
  • Air-Supported Membrane Structures

Technical Requirements:

  • On-site rapid deployment (structural assembly within 24 hours)
  • Seams resilient to inflation pressures (0.5-3kPa operational range)
  • Portable systems with terrain-adaptive welding capabilities

These applications demonstrate ETFE welding machines' versatility in addressing both engineering rigor and aesthetic demands, from iconic stadium roofs to mission-critical temporary shelters.
